Few firms take the term “sustainability” as seriously as One Eleven. From the packaging in which the watches are sold to the casings housing the mechanical works, the timepieces are made from recycled materials and plant-based castor oil plastics. Unlike other watchmakers that claim solar power, but actually rely on a combination of solar panels and batteries, One Eleven watches are 100% solar-powered, taking their energy both from the sun as well as artificial light, thus making them practical for those of us who spend the majority of our time indoors, despite our Indiana Jones fantasies. The Everest Watch Collection is built around a 42mm bio-plastic casing made from castor oil, in which resides the solar-powered works protected by a hardened mineral crystal lens. The colorful eco straps are crafted from recycled water bottles and offered in an array of colors inspired by Tibetan prayer flags representing the elements of nature; 111Watches.com.
